Output 5e623786ea3a112d8f14fd67e09e0c3ae9e6cb514e97fd6f0007705e05932581:0

value
8404679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5694d552e2b81cd031fb121d28d3968fa1113bb OP_EQUAL
address
3GmdZiHXwChf6dUTzGPVqfJi5CRwH68cmZ
transaction
5e623786ea3a112d8f14fd67e09e0c3ae9e6cb514e97fd6f0007705e05932581
spent
true